Как вставить строку в Excel между строками — все способы с клавиатурой

Работа с большими таблицами в Microsoft Excel часто требует быстрого добавления новых строк — будь то для ввода дополнительных данных, корректировки структуры или вставки промежуточных итогов. Использование мыши для этой операции отнимает драгоценное время, особенно когда нужно вставить десятки строк. К счастью, Excel предлагает несколько способов вставки строк исключительно с клавиатуры, включая горячие клавиши, комбинации с меню и даже макросы для автоматизации.

В этой статье мы разберём все актуальные методы — от стандартных сочетаний до малоизвестных приёмов, которые ускорят вашу работу в 2–3 раза. Вы узнаете, как вставить одну или несколько строк между существующими, как избежать сдвига формул при вставке, и почему иногда клавиатурные методы работают быстрее, чем мышь. Материал актуален для Excel 2013–2026 (включая Microsoft 365) и подходит для пользователей любого уровня.

Стандартный способ: горячие клавиши для вставки строки

Самый универсальный метод — использование комбинации Ctrl + Shift + + (плюс на цифровой клавиатуре). Этот способ работает во всех версиях Excel и позволяет вставить строку выше выделенной ячейки. Вот пошаговая инструкция:

  1. Выделите ячейку в строке, над которой нужно вставить новую (например, если нужно вставить строку между 5 и 6 строками, выделите ячейку в 6 строке).
  2. Нажмите Ctrl + Shift + + (удерживайте Ctrl и Shift, затем нажмите + на цифровой клавиатуре справа).
  3. В появившемся окне выберите "Строку" и нажмите Enter.

⚠️ Внимание: Если у вас ноутбук без цифровой клавиатуры, используйте комбинацию Ctrl + Shift + = (знак равно на основной клавиатуре). Также убедитесь, что не включён Num Lock — иначе сочетание не сработает.

Выделить ячейку ниже будущей строки|

Проверьте, что Num Lock выключен (для ноутбуков)|

Убедитесь, что нет выделенных столбцов (иначе вставится столбец)|

Используйте цифровой плюс для надёжности-->

Этот метод идеален для разовых вставок, но если нужно добавить несколько строк подряд, есть более эффективные способы.

Как вставить несколько строк сразу (без мыши)

Добавление нескольких строк с клавиатуры требует небольшой подготовки, но экономит массу времени. Следуйте этому алгоритму:

  1. Выделите столько строк, сколько нужно вставить. Например, для вставки 3 строк выделите 3 существующие строки ниже места вставки.
  2. Нажмите Ctrl + Shift + +, выберите "Строку" и подтвердите Enter.

Excel вставит ровно столько строк, сколько было выделено изначально. Этот приём особенно полезен при работе с большими таблицами, где нужно добавить, например, 10–20 строк для новых записей.

Действие Сочетание клавиш Примечание
Вставить 1 строку выше Ctrl + Shift + + Работает на цифровой клавиатуре
Вставить N строк Ctrl + Shift + + Выделите N строк перед вставкой
Открыть меню вставки Alt → H → I → R Последовательное нажатие клавиш
Вставить строку через контекстное меню Shift + F10 → Вставить... Подходит для точной вставки

Альтернативные методы: меню ленты и контекстное меню

Если горячие клавиши не работают (например, из-за конфликта с другими программами), можно использовать клавиатурную навигацию по меню Excel. Вот два надёжных способа:

1. Через меню "Главная" (лента)

Последовательно нажмите:

Alt → H → I → R

Расшифровка:

  • 🔹 Alt — активирует меню ленты.
  • 🔹 H — открывает вкладку "Главная".
  • 🔹 I — выбирает блок "Вставить".
  • 🔹 R — подтверждает вставку "Строки".

2. Через контекстное меню

Выделите строку (кликните по её номеру слева), затем:

Shift + F10 → Стрелка вниз ×2 → Enter

Это откроет контекстное меню, где второй пункт — "Вставить...". Метод универсален и работает даже в защищённых листах (если разрешена вставка строк).

Горячие клавиши (Ctrl+Shift++)|

Меню ленты (Alt+H→I→R)|

Контекстное меню (Shift+F10)|

Мышь (перетаскивание)-->

Проблемы при вставке строк и как их избежать

Даже опытные пользователи сталкиваются с ошибками при вставке строк. Вот самые распространённые ситуации и их решения:

⚠️ Внимание: Если после вставки строки формулы в соседних ячейках возвращают ошибку #ССЫЛКА!, это означает, что Excel не смог автоматически скорректировать ссылки. В таком случае перед вставкой преобразуйте формулы в абсолютные (добавьте $ перед буквой столбца и номером строки, например, $A$1).
  • 🚫 Не вставляется строка: Проверьте, не защищён ли лист (вкладка "Рецензирование" → "Снять защиту листа"). Также убедитесь, что вы выделили целую строку (кликните по её номеру), а не отдельные ячейки.
  • 🚫 Вставляется столбец вместо строки: Это происходит, если выделили столбец (букву сверху) вместо строки. Нажмите Esc, затем кликните по номеру строки слева.
  • 🚫 Смещаются данные при вставке: Если в таблице есть объединённые ячейки, Excel может непредсказуемо сдвигать их. Перед вставкой строки разъедините ячейки (Главная → Объединить и поместить в центре).
Почему не работает Ctrl+Shift++?

Если сочетание не срабатывает, проверьте:

1. Раскладку клавиатуры — комбинация работает только в английской раскладке.

2. Цифровую клавиатуру — используйте плюс справа, а не на основной клавиатуре.

3. Конфликт программ — некоторые менеджеры клавиатуры (например, в играх) перехватывают это сочетание. Попробуйте закрыть лишние программы.

Автоматизация: макросы для массовой вставки строк

Если вам регулярно нужно вставлять строки по определённому шаблону (например, после каждой 5-й строки), имеет смысл записать макрос. Вот простой пример кода на VBA, который вставляет пустую строку после каждой выделенной:

Sub InsertRowsAfterSelected()

Dim rng As Range

Dim cell As Range

Set rng = Selection

For Each cell In rng.Areas(rng.Areas.Count).Rows

cell.Offset(1, 0).EntireRow.Insert

Next cell

End Sub

Чтобы использовать этот макрос:

  1. Нажмите Alt + F11, чтобы открыть редактор VBA.
  2. Вставьте код в новый модуль (Insert → Module).
  3. Выделите строки в Excel, после которых нужно вставить пустые, и запустите макрос (Alt + F8 → Выбрать InsertRowsAfterSelected → Выполнить).

Для автоматизации вставки через равные интервалы (например, после каждой 10-й строки) можно модифицировать макрос или использовать условное форматирование с последующей сортировкой.

Скрытые возможности: вставка строк с копированием формата

При вставке строки Excel по умолчанию копирует формат соседних ячеек, но иногда требуется вставить строку с конкретным форматом (например, с заданной высотой или цветом заливки). Для этого:

  1. Скопируйте строку с нужным форматом (Ctrl + C).
  2. Выделите строку, над которой хотите вставить новую.
  3. Нажмите Ctrl + Shift + +, затем выберите "Строку".
  4. Не снимая выделения с новой строки, нажмите "Специальная вставка" (Alt + E → S → T) и выберите "Форматы".

Этот метод полезен для вставки строк в отчёты, где важно сохранение корпоративного стиля (шрифты, цвета, границы).

Совместимость с разными версиями Excel

Большинство описанных методов работают во всех версиях Excel, но есть нюансы:

  • 📌 Excel 2013–2019: Полная поддержка всех горячих клавиш и макросов.
  • 📌 Excel 2021 / Microsoft 365: Дополнительно поддерживается вставка строк через голосовой ввод (нажмите Alt + ` и скажите "Insert row").
  • 📌 Excel Online: Горячие клавиши ограничены — используйте контекстное меню (Shift + F10).
  • 📌 Excel для Mac: Сочетание Ctrl + Shift + + заменяется на Command + Shift + +.
⚠️ Внимание: В Excel для Mac клавиша Option может конфликтовать с системными сочетаниями. Если Command + Shift + + не работает, проверьте настройки клавиатуры в Системных параметрах → Клавиатура → Сочетания клавиш.

FAQ: Частые вопросы по вставке строк в Excel

Можно ли вставить строку с данными из буфера обмена?

Да. Скопируйте данные (Ctrl + C), выделите строку, над которой хотите вставить данные, и нажмите Ctrl + Shift + +. Excel вставит строку и автоматически вставит скопированные данные.

Почему при вставке строки формулы ломаются?

Это происходит из-за относительных ссылок в формулах. Например, если в ячейке B2 была формула =A1+B1, после вставки строки она сдвинется на =A2+B2. Чтобы избежать этого, используйте абсолютные ссылки (например, =$A$1+$B$1) или именованные диапазоны.

Как вставить строку в защищённом листе?

Если лист защищён, но разрешена вставка строк, используйте контекстное меню (Shift + F10 → Вставить...). Если вставка заблокирована, обратитесь к администратору файла или снимите защиту (если знаете пароль) через Рецензирование → Снять защиту листа.

Можно ли отменить вставку строки?

Да, сразу после вставки нажмите Ctrl + Z. Если прошло время, и вы успели внести другие изменения, воспользуйтесь журналом изменений (Файл → Сведения → Журнал изменений в Excel 365).

Как вставить строку в таблице Excel (не в обычном диапазоне)?

В умных таблицах (созданных через Ctrl + T) строка добавляется автоматически при вводе данных в первую пустую ячейку последней строки. Чтобы вставить пустую строку внутри таблицы, выделите любую ячейку в строке ниже места вставки и нажмите Ctrl + Shift + +.